    Good point Marek, Although I will say this in defence of DDC on this proposal.

    Back in the Midlands this scheme has been in place for quite sometime, and have to say it appears to be more affective.

    They don't advertise the properties in a news sheet as Sue says though, they advertise in the housing section of local newspapers.

    There is usually a whole section devoted just to the scheme, showing pictures of the properties, the basic qualifying criteria, and what to do next.

    This has proved a far better way to allocate housing. The applicants then are interviewed before the property is allocated.

    It is a method that "IS" working very well in other areas of the UK.
